Ethereum Staking Hits Record Levels As Buterin Urges Builders To Deliver Real Apps

According to ValidatorQueue data, staked Ethereum has climbed to close to 36 million, equal to nearly 30% of the circulating supply. That figure now represents more than $119 billion at current prices. Staking rose from 35.5 million to almost 36 million since early January, even though ETH has fallen more than 30% since August. Sui Restores Service After Major 6-Hour Outage Shook Network

Sui’s blockchain resumed normal activity after a network stall that halted transactions for roughly six hours on January 14, 2026. According to reports, validators identified the problem in the mid-afternoon and worked to roll out a fix that restored block creation and transaction processing later that evening. Ether Staking Heats Up As Entry Queue Hits 1.3 Million ETH

According to Beaconcha.in data and market reports, the Ethereum validator exit queue has shrunk to just 32 ETH, with a wait time of about one minute. That is a steep drop from its mid-September peak of 2.67 million ETH — a fall of almost a hundred percent.
